Since its inception in the 19th century, the Indian budget has undergone massive development and so has the style of the personalities who present it. Starting with the Scottish economist and politician, James Wilson, who presented India’s first budget in 1860 to the current finance minister Nirmala Sitharaman wearing typical Victorian attire, it has been quite a journey up the style quotient for the budget. . The change in style not only reflects the change of times but also traces India’s journey from British colonialism to becoming a sovereign country proud of its culture and origins.
Here, we take a look at some of the interesting style choices made by celebrities who have graced the Indian budget over the years:
James Wilson
Sporting a typical Victorian outfit, Wilson presented the budget by wearing a suit and a hat, with a fob chain attached to a watch in the pocket of his waistcoat.
RK Shanmukham Chetty
The first Union Budget of independent India was presented on 26 November 1947 by the then Finance Minister RK Shanmukham Chetty wearing a dark pinstripe suit with a white shirt and tie. Completing the look was Chetty’s side-parted hairstyle and round rimless spectacle.
Morarji Desai
In later years many finance ministers opted to present the budget wearing a suit, until Morarji Desai, who in 1968 not only presented the “People’s Budget”, but also dressed like a common man. The suit was replaced by Desai’s white Gandhi cap and a tight closed gala suit. He presented a total of 10 budgets – the most by any finance minister in India.
Indira Gandhi
India’s Prime Minister Indira Gandhi, who was also the Finance Minister in the year 1970–71, presented the budget draped in a simple silk sari and a gray shawl.
Manmohan Singh
In 1991, Manmohan Singh presented what became one of the most important budgets in Indian democratic history. Budget opening doors for liberalization in the Indian market may have been complicated but Singh’s style certainly was not. He presented the budget wearing a beige bandhgala and turban with his signature glasses.
P Chidambaram
Away from suits, bandhgalas, former finance minister P Chidambaram always preferred to wear the traditional white veshti and white cotton shirt on important occasions. And this is what he wore while presenting his first budget in 1997. Chidambaram presented 8 more budgets, changing government policies and allocations, but what didn’t change was his signature white dress.
Arun Jaitley
If there was one finance minister who experimented with his attire while presenting the budget, it was Arun Jaitley. He presented the budget wearing kurta-pyjama, shirt-trouser but one thing remained constant throughout the year – his Nehru jacket.
Nirmala Sitharaman
Nirmala Sitharaman arrived in Parliament to present the Union Budget 2022 wearing a clay rusty Bomkai (Sambalpuri) sari with a deep maroon border.
